Concrete foundation leveling services involve the process of restoring a property’s foundation to a stable and even position. This typically includes identifying uneven or settling sections of the foundation, then using specialized techniques to lift and level the concrete. The goal is to correct any existing issues caused by shifting soil, moisture changes, or other factors that lead to foundation movement. The process often involves the installation of support systems such as piers or underpinning devices that help stabilize and lift the foundation to its proper level.
These services address a variety of foundation problems that can impact structural integrity and property value. Common issues include u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the foundation or exterior concrete slabs. By leveling the foundation, property owners can prevent further damage, reduce the risk of costly repairs, and improve the safety and usability of the space. Proper foundation leveling can also help mitigate issues related to water drainage and prevent future settling that might compromise the stability of the property.

Cost Range - Concrete foundation leveling typically costs between $1,000 and $3,500, depending on the size and extent of the work. For example, a small residential slab may be around $1,200, while larger projects can reach $4,000 or more.
Factors Influencing Cost - The total expense varies based on soil conditions, foundation size, and the method used for leveling. Unstable or challenging soils may increase costs, while straightforward projects tend to be less expensive.
Average Service Cost - Most homeowners in Taylor, MI, can expect to pay approximately $2,000 for typical concrete leveling services. Larger or more complex jobs may exceed this range, depending on specific needs.

What is concrete foundation leveling? Concrete foundation leveling involves adjusting and stabilizing a settling or uneven foundation to restore its proper position and ensure structural integrity.
Why might a concrete foundation need leveling? Foundations may require leveling due to soil movement, poor initial construction, or changes in moisture levels that cause settling or cracking.
How do professionals perform foundation leveling? Local service providers typically use techniques such as mudjacking or slab piers to lift and stabilize the foundation.
Are there signs indicating a foundation needs leveling? Common signs include cracked walls, uneven floors,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the concrete slab.
